Thompson Earns NJCAA Defensive Player of the Week honors
FULTON, Miss. (via letsgoicc.com) – Sophomore linebacker Jaiyden Thompson (Okolona) has been selected National Junior College Athletic Association (NJCAA) DI Football Defensive Player of the Week, the NJCAA announced on Wednesday.
During the Indians' 36-34 win at East Mississippi last Thursday, Thompson played a key role on defense, racking up a career-high 18 tackles (11 solo and seven assisted) while also recording a sack, two tackles for loss and a pass breakup.
About the MACCC
The Mississippi Association of Community Colleges Conference (MACCC) is one of the premier community college conferences in the country and ranks among the elite in the nation in terms of alumni on professional sports teams.
Current championship competition offered by the league includes competition for men in baseball, basketball, football, golf, soccer and tennis.
Women's competition is offered in the sports of basketball, soccer, softball, tennis and volleyball.
